Daniel Anthony Williams Obituary

Daniel A. Williams, 81, of Westminster, passed away on December 27, 2023 at Carroll Hospital Center after a brief illness. Born on May 8, 1942 in Frederick, Dan grew up in Baltimore and was a 1960 graduate of Baltimore City College. He earned his bachelor's degree from the University of Maryland, and a master's degree and Ph.D from Johns Hopkins University.

In 2004 Dan retired after 31 years as professor of Spanish and Latin American history at Western Maryland College, where he was chair of the foreign language department for a number of years. Dan was an avid tennis player and won several Carroll County Tennis Association tournaments in the 35-and-over group in the 1980s. Local tennis fans of a certain age may recall some spirited marathon matches with his rival Jim Young at the Westminster Playground courts.

Surviving are his wife of 35 years Jenny Haifley Williams; sister Mary Ellen Lago of Baltimore; son Chris Williams and wife Colleen of Baltimore; daughter Casida O'Neill of Littlestown; nephew Sean Collier of Baltimore; sister and brother-in-law Carole and Terry Maner of Calabsh, NC, niece Sarah and Joseph McBurney of Seattle, WA, and nephew Josiah and Lindsey Maner of Eagle, CO.
